Professor Cheng Gong is an Assistant Professor and Deputy Director at the Institute of Environment & Resources Protection for Minority Areas, Minzu University of China. He also serves as an Adjunct Faculty member and Senior Research Fellow at Vermont Law School (U.S.-Asia Partnerships for Environmental Law). His primary role involves teaching the Ecology in Practice for Environmental Mission Scholars course, which emphasizes hands-on interdisciplinary approaches to ecological principles.
Research interests focus on environmental sustainability, resource management in minority areas, and the integration of ecological science with legal frameworks. He contributes to bridging academic theory with practical environmental mission training for students.
